Abstract:
A tonneau cover system includes a cover assembly coupled to first and second side rails. The cover assembly includes a cover disposed over and coupled to a frame, a latch mechanism coupled to the frame and having a catch biased toward a latch position to secure the cover to the first side rail and retractable to an unlatch position to release the cover from the first side rail, a release device coupled to the frame and latch mechanism and actuatable to move the catch to the unlatch position, and an adjustment mechanism coupled to the latch mechanism. The adjustment mechanism has a first portion coupled to the catch and a second portion interacting with the first portion to adjust a vertical position of the catch relative to the frame transverse to a width-wise axis defined between the side rails, with the first and/or second portions forming a sloped profile.

Abstract:
A tonneau cover system includes a plurality of panels coupled to first and second side rails. The panels include a first panel, a second panel, a third panel, and a spacer bar with the spacer bar fixed to the side rails. The first panel pivots relative to the spacer while the spacer remains fixed to the side rails. The third panel pivots relative to the second panel to permit the third panel to be located over the second panel while the spacer remains fixed to the side rails to define an intermediate folded position. The cover further includes a hinge assembly mounted between the second panel and the spacer to enable the second and third panels to pivot relative to the spacer as a unit from the intermediate position to a final position located at least over the spacer bar while the spacer bar remains fixed to the side rails.
